Schneider Electric has partnered with Taiwan's Hon Hai Technology Group (Foxconn) to develop and scale up infrastructure to power the next generation of AI data centers.
The companies pitched the alliance as lowering accessibility barriers for data centers, making large-scale AI infrastructure more efficient and easier to deploy worldwide.
Under the collaboration, the partners will co-develop standardized designs for AI data centers, using Foxconn’s AI system expertise and France-based energy technology multinational Schneider Electric’s pipeline of power, energy and cooling technologies.
